Types of Standees Commonly Used

1. Roll-Up Standees

Most popular and portable
✔ Ideal for trade shows and events
✔ Easy to carry and reuse

2. X-Banner Standees

Budget-friendly
✔ Suitable for short-term promotions

3. Sunboard / Rigid Standees

More durable and premium
✔ Retail stores and semi-permanent use

4. Fabric Standees

Wrinkle-free and premium
✔ Exhibitions and brand showcases

5. Backlit Standees

Illuminated for maximum visibility
✔ Malls, airports, premium retail spaces


Using Standees Effectively at Trade Shows

1. Use Standees to Attract, Not Explain Everything

At trade shows, people don’t read—they scan.

Your standee should:
✔ Communicate what you do in 3–5 seconds
✔ Spark curiosity
✔ Invite conversation

Good example:
“Automate Your Sales in 30 Days”

Bad example:
A full paragraph explaining services.


2. Position Standees at Entry & Booth Corners

Best placements at trade shows:

  • Booth entrance
  • Corner edges
  • Near demo counters
  • Along aisles facing foot traffic

Avoid placing standees:
❌ Behind tables
❌ Inside cluttered spaces
❌ Where people block the view


3. Use One Message Per Standee

Instead of one crowded standee, use multiple focused standees:

  • Standee 1: Brand introduction
  • Standee 2: Key benefit or USP
  • Standee 3: Offer / demo / CTA

This improves clarity and engagement.


4. Highlight Offers & Engagement Hooks

Trade show visitors respond well to:

  • Free demos
  • Giveaways
  • Limited-time offers
  • QR-based registrations

Use standees to highlight:
👉 “Free Demo Inside”
👉 “Scan to Win”
👉 “Exclusive Trade Show Offer”


5. Integrate QR Codes for Lead Generation

Modern trade show standees should connect offline to online.

QR code ideas:

  • Product catalog download
  • Lead form
  • WhatsApp chat
  • Demo booking page

Add instruction text like:
“Scan to Get Product Brochure”


Using Standees Effectively in Retail Promotions

1. Place Standees Where Decisions Are Made

In retail, placement is everything.

Best locations:
✔ Store entrance
✔ Near billing counters
✔ In waiting areas
✔ Next to featured products

Avoid:
❌ Corners with low visibility
❌ Blocking walkways


2. Promote Offers Clearly and Boldly

Retail standees perform best when they focus on:

  • Discounts
  • Combos
  • New arrivals
  • Seasonal sales

Examples:

  • “Flat 30% OFF – Today Only”
  • “New Collection Launched”
  • “Buy 1 Get 1 Free”

Use large fonts and high-contrast colors.


3. Educate Customers Quickly

In many stores, staff may be busy. Standees can act as sales assistants.

Use them to:

  • Explain product benefits
  • Show usage steps
  • Highlight comparisons
  • Display pricing tiers

Keep text minimal and visual.


4. Use Product-Focused Visuals

Retail standees should feature:

  • High-quality product images
  • Lifestyle usage visuals
  • Before/after comparisons

Avoid:
🚫 Generic stock photos
🚫 Too many product images


5. Seasonal & Festive Standee Campaigns

Standees are perfect for:

  • Diwali sales
  • New Year offers
  • Clearance sales
  • Festival collections

Change graphics regularly to keep displays fresh.

Choosing the Right Size for Maximum Impact

Recommended Sizes

  • 2.5 × 6 ft: Most versatile (retail & trade shows)
  • 3 × 6 ft: High visibility in large halls
  • 2 × 5 ft: Small retail spaces

Larger space = bigger standee.


Material Selection Based on Use

Trade Shows:

✔ Fabric standees
✔ Roll-up flex standees
✔ Lightweight frames

Retail Promotions:

✔ Sunboard standees
✔ Flex standees
✔ Backlit standees for premium stores
